Obama to become “Slum-Lord-in-Chief”?

In an almost-predictable move, the Obama administration has begun to mull the possibility of buying up homes nearing foreclosure and then renting the homes back to their current occupants.

by Michael Naragon

In a Reuters story on Tuesday, U.S. government officials were said to be considering the rental option, thereby reducing the number of foreclosures.  Of course, such a move would also increase the property holdings of the federal government.

Another possibility reportedly being discussed by Obama officials is to offer extra money–in addition to normal unemployment benefits–to those struggling with their mortgages.  The administration didn’t comment on whether it would be willing to help those families who currently don’t receive unemployment and are also struggling to make ends meet.
